While the Sugar Council can now officially begin its work, it must not forget that its main task over the next two years is to ensure Uganda’s sugar industry operates on a level playing field for all stakeholders. Achieving this will require full transparency, while enhancing competitiveness is another critical goal. The newly inaugurated Sugar Stakeholders’ Council has been entrusted with regulating, mediating, and guiding a sector that employs 20,000 people and contributes over 500 billion shillings to the economy.
